Should you gut fish straight away? Ideally, you’ll want to bleed and gut fresh fish immediately after catching them, and then keep them on ice until you cook them on the same day, or the next day. … If you’re ice fishing, you’re in luck, since the easiest way to keep the fish fresh is simply by leaving them on top of the ice you’re fishing on.

Should you gut a fish as soon as you catch it? Your catch should be cleaned and gutted as soon as possible. Fish are slippery and knives are sharp – be careful! 1. Rinse the slime off the fish, lay it on a cutting board, and insert the knife tip into the fish’s anus.

Is it OK to clean fish the next day? Learning how to clean a fish is easier than you think, you need to clean the fish as soon as possible to preserve its flavor. However, a whole fish can be kept for up to a day before cleaning, if it is iced or chilled.

How long can you leave fish before cleaning? Keeping fish fresh ensures cleanliness, taste, and texture. You can keep fish on ice before cleaning them for 24 – 36 hours if you pack them correctly. Using an insulated cooler with a draining spout filled with crushed ice is ideal.

What causes algae to form in a fish tank?

Too much light or too many nutrients in the water will cause algae to grow rapidly. … Leaving house lights on too long. The tank receiving too much direct sunlight. Too much fish food.

Do koi fish sleep at night?

Koi usually choose to rest at night but if bugs are active after dark, the fish may take advantage of the opportunity to feed and then engage in some rest during the day. The fish will normally group together and sleep at the same time.

How big do paradise fish get?

This species can reach a standard length of 6.7 cm (2.6 in), though most are only about 5.5 cm (2.2 in). Paradise gouramis were one of the first ornamental fish available to western aquarium keepers, having been imported 1869 to France by the French aquarium fish importer Pierre Carbonnier in Paris.

What are large fishing boats called?

Trawlers: Trawlers are one of the common forms of fishing vessels employed. As their name suggests, these vessels have trawler nets that are suspended by aiding equipment and trailed under the surface of the water at the required deepness to haul and trap the fishes.

What are the bubbles in betta fish tank?

Have you ever seen clusters of bubbles on the water’s surface in your betta fish tank? These are called bubble nests and they are a completely natural behavior of a betta fish – in fact bubble nests are a good sign that your fish is both healthy and happy.

What could happen if you swallow a fish bone?

Don’t Panic. If you’ve swallowed a fishbone and feel fine, you don’t need to see a doctor. If the bone didn’t scratch your throat on the way down, you shouldn’t have any further problems. It will eventually be eliminated and removed from your body by the natural digestive process.

How do you know if a betta fish is sleeping?

You can tell if your betta is sleeping by looking at his mouth and gills. As long as they’re still moving in rhythm then there’s nothing to worry about. Bettas can sleep in so many different positions including on their sides, at the bottom of the tank and on leaves.

Is trout a saltwater fish?

Trout are species of freshwater fish belonging to the genera Oncorhynchus, Salmo and Salvelinus, all of the subfamily Salmoninae of the family Salmonidae. … They are classified as oily fish.

Can i switch out gravel in a fish aquarium?

Scoop out the old gravel and place it into buckets. Once all the old gravel has been removed, vacuum any debris from the bottom of the tank then put the new gravel in. After the new gravel has been added, you can move your rocks, plants, and decorations from the holding tank back to the main tank.

How does bycatches are affected by fishing?

Bycatch of species like corals and sponges can cause damage to protected corals and to important fish habitat. Bycatch of non-target fish can contribute to overfishing and slow efforts to rebuild fish stocks. Bycatch can also have negative economic and social impacts on fishermen and their communities.

How do i season fish?

Seasoning the fish with salt and pepper before cooking is a must for great flavor, but just as important is when you season. When seasoned too soon before cooking, the salt will start to break down the proteins in the salmon and draw moisture out of the fish.
